Gaillardia is easy to grow from seed and can be propagated by division in the fall or early spring. Produces flowers in shades of red, yellow, orange, and burgundy. Gaillardia grows best in fertile soil that is fast draining. In addition to being a beautiful addition to the garden, gaillardia is also a symbol of strength and courage in native american culture. When transplanting, find a location in full sun for the gaillardia. There are several types of blanket flower suitable for growing from seed. Good varieties for seed planting include ‘sundance’ and ‘indian blanket mix’.
